What's up with the reported wide 91.6" width of the Scout, I wonder if that number a mistake?

At first I thought maybe the width was due to including the side mirrors in the measure, but based on the image below, seems like the mirrors don't stick out far (if at all) from the body.

Scout-width-height.jpg


And in comparison to other vehicles, the Scout seems to stand out in terms of wide width, apparently beating out even an F150.

Scout-width-comparison.jpg



Credit images to this video:
Somewhere in the thread there's a correction ...

Update: Scout employee has confirmed that the width of the Scout EV Concepts is 79.9 inches without mirrors (and confirmed that it's 91.1" with mirrors).
